Understanding Sociopathy

Sociopaths are often skilled manipulators who can seamlessly charm their way into your life. They may initially present themselves as your ideal partner, making you feel as though you’ve found your soulmate. However, their true intentions lie in exploitation rather than genuine love. It’s crucial to recognize the warning signs early on.

Top Warning Signs

  1. Intense Charm: Sociopaths can be incredibly charismatic, making it easy to fall for them at first.
  2. Inconsistent Behavior: Their actions often don’t match their words, leaving you confused about their true feelings.
  3. Isolation Tactics: They may try to distance you from friends and family, creating a dependency on them.
  4. Excessive Communication: Sociopaths often bombard their partners with calls and texts, blurring boundaries.
  5. Gaslighting: They may make you question your own reality, leading to feelings of self-doubt.

Escaping the Cycle

Breaking free from a sociopathic relationship can be challenging. Sociopaths may resort to threats, including self-harm, to maintain control and manipulate your emotions. If you find yourself in this situation, it’s essential to develop a clear exit strategy. Recognize that your well-being is paramount, and seek support from trusted friends, family, or professionals.
